    Miami Open

    One of the world's most prestigious tennis tournaments, the Miami Open brings the top ATP and WTA players to the Hard Rock Stadium complex. The two week event combines world class sports with luxury hospitality, attracting a global audience of tennis fans. It is a cornerstone of Miami's spring sports calendar.

    Getting there

    The Miami Open is held at Hard Rock Stadium in Miami Gardens. Driving is the most common option with extensive parking. Shuttle services and rideshare are also available. There is no direct Metrorail service to the venue.

    Bag policy

    The stadium clear bag policy applies. Only clear plastic, vinyl, or PVC bags up to 12 by 6 by 12 inches are permitted. Small clutch bags approximately the size of a hand are also allowed. Sealed water bottles under 1 liter are permitted. Umbrellas are allowed but must remain closed in seating areas. Luggage and backpacks are not allowed inside.

    Ultra Music Festival

    The world's premier electronic music festival returns to Bayfront Park for three days of high energy performances by top tier DJs and producers. Ultra draws hundreds of thousands of international travelers, transforming downtown Miami into a global dance music hub. It is the flagship event of Miami Music Week.

    Getting there

    Bayfront Park is located in downtown Miami and is accessible via the Metromover at Bayfront Park station. Walking from Brickell or downtown hotels is easy. Rideshare drop off points are designated nearby. There is no re entry once you leave the festival.

    Bag policy

    Ultra enforces a strict clear bag policy. Only bags made of clear plastic, vinyl, or PVC not exceeding 13 by 17 inches are permitted. Fanny packs, small clutches, and hydration packs that are not backpacks are allowed. Backpacks, purses, and opaque bags are prohibited. All attendees are subject to TSA style pat down searches. There is no on site luggage storage so bags must be stored off site before arriving.

    Ricardo Arjona

    Latin music icon Ricardo Arjona brings his Lo Que El Seco No Dijo tour to the Kaseya Center. The Guatemalan singer songwriter has a massive following in Miami, and his concerts are major cultural events for the city's Latin American community and visitors. Expect a sold out arena singing along to his poetic ballads.

    Getting there

    The Kaseya Center is located in downtown Miami on Biscayne Boulevard. It is accessible via the Metromover at the Freedom Tower station. Parking is available in nearby garages. Rideshare drop off is on the plaza.

    Bag policy

    Kaseya Center has a strict bag policy. Only bags smaller than 10 by 6 by 2 inches are permitted. Backpacks, briefcases, and duffle bags are prohibited. Binbox lockers are available on site starting at 10 dollars. Luggage must be stored off site before the event.

  • Can you store your luggage at Miami International Airport (MIA)?

    Yes, Miami International Airport has a baggage storage facility located in Terminal E. However, hours can be limited, and availability is not always guaranteed.
